Neighborhood

The West Erie neighborhood, sitting just west of Downtown Erie, serves as a go-to shopping destination for the surrounding area with its two major retail outlets, West Erie Plaza and Village West. Locals take to the plaza for vendor events and specialty store shopping. You’ll find a diverse mix of rentals including charming single-family homes and low-rise apartments. Proximity to Interstate 75 and 90 make commuting easy, while nearby Lake Erie provides incredible waterfront views from the shorefront parks.
